Transaction 76e54e2de770dfb025163c3024cd2657031cb55be807568b11d56f63751bdf85
1 Input
2 Outputs
- 76e54e2de770dfb025163c3024cd2657031cb55be807568b11d56f63751bdf85:0
- 76e54e2de770dfb025163c3024cd2657031cb55be807568b11d56f63751bdf85:1
value 4409
address 13WtBvQWqDza42JBLmZ4xAGD2mDggtqgZN
value 1269043
address 3CLEzXTGo9gyLUTsLD1PWSeo8uwzmvnhti